In the field of neurology, which treatment method is more suitable for ADHD?

Answer

The treatment for ADHD should be tailored to the specific circumstances of the patient and their family. While medication can alleviate some symptoms in the short term, the long-term impact of the disease largely depends on the effectiveness of non-pharmacological treatments. It is recommended that parents and children participate in activities together, such as painting, to enhance the child’s focus and stimulate their interest in learning, thereby extending their period of concentration. Additionally, providing children with enough space and companionship will help them achieve better results in the treatment process.
